Kantox expands Silicon Valley Bank partnership

Source: Kantox

Kantox, a European fintech and leader in Currency Management Automation software, has announced an expansion of their partnership with Silicon Valley Bank (SVB), the bank of the world's most innovative companies and their investors.

Through this expansion, SVB’s corporate clients across the United States will now be able to leverage Kantox’s award-winning Kantox Dynamic Hedging® solution to automate the management of their currency risk.

By introducing the Kantox platform to SVB’s existing suite of specialized currency management solutions, SVB clients will be able to leverage a fully automated FX risk management solution that can help them to minimize risk, reduce costs and gain a competitive edge when operating across borders. The seamlessly integrated technology provides instant visibility into both macro and micro FX exposures and automatically offsets risk by booking, reporting and reconciling hedging transactions in real-time – all with minimal human intervention.

The expanded partnership follows a successful launch in EMEA in which SVB’s UK corporate clients were provided access to Kantox’s solution.

Paul Jennings, Head of FX Advisory at Silicon Valley Bank says: “SVB innovation clients conduct business globally from inception and are always looking for improved efficiency in managing their FX risk and optimizing execution through automation. We’re pleased to partner with Kantox to provide our clients with an industry-leading solution to currency management.”

Philippe Gelis, CEO and Co-founder at Kantox, adds: "SVB is the perfect partner for us to take our first steps within the US market. They understand the growing need for digital transformation within finance and view the innovation economy with a similar lens to that of our own. We're excited to jointly offer our award-winning Kantox Dynamic Hedging® solution to their US corporate clients, which will create greater efficiencies for treasurers and provide added value to SVB's current FX services”.
